Platform bed brings practicality and personality to the bedroom

The platform bed is an example of how design can unite practicality, comfort, and personality in a single piece.

Among the furniture that defines the atmosphere of a room, the bed always occupies a central place. More than a resting item, it is a key piece in the visual balance and comfort of the space. Recently, the platform bed has gained prominence for its contemporary aesthetics and versatility in different projects.

With low lines, minimalistic structure, and the sensation of floating in the projects, the platform bed transforms the room into a more spacious and harmonious area. By combining practicality and style, it represents a design that values both functionality and aesthetic expression – working well with modern, Scandinavian, or even sophisticated boho proposals.

Why is the platform bed a trend?


The main attraction of the platform bed lies in its smart simplicity. By dispensing with traditional headboards and bulky bases, it adds lightness to the space and creates a sense of visual continuity. This characteristic makes it especially interesting for smaller rooms, where every centimeter makes a difference.

Another relevant point is the possibility of customization. The structure can be made of natural wood, with a more robust finish, in lacquered MDF for a clean look, or even in upholstered versions that balance comfort and sophistication. This range of materials allows the platform bed to engage with both minimalist proposals and bolder projects, in which design is the protagonist.

Functionality and practicality in daily life


In addition to aesthetics, the platform bed stands out for its functionality. As it is lower, it facilitates access and brings a sense of welcome almost like an invitation to slow down! In many models, the structure also features built-in drawers or space to organize objects, a practical solution for those looking to optimize the room without giving up on design.

Another differentiator is the maintenance: with simple lines and a streamlined structure, the platform bed accumulates less dust and facilitates the cleaning of the projects. This practicality contributes to a healthier and well-cared space, something increasingly valued in interior projects that prioritize well-being.

Styles and combinations with the platform bed


Versatile by nature, the platform bed can take on different roles in decoration. In a Japanese-inspired room, for instance, the light wood version, close to the floor, conveys calm and naturalness. In modern projects, models with straight lines and lacquered finish create visual impact without losing elegance.

For those who like to mix textures, the upholstered platform bed appears as an alternative that combines coziness and sophistication. It can be complemented by linen bedding, knitted throws, and earth-toned cushions, composing a welcoming environment filled with personality. The piece also integrates well with modular headboards fixed to the wall, further enhancing the sensation of lightness.

How to integrate the platform bed into the room


The integration of the platform bed into the room depends on the choice of elements around it. Suspended nightstands, clean design lamps, and large rugs extending under the structure are resources that reinforce the idea of spaciousness. Additionally, opting for a soft color palette helps to highlight the furniture's design without overloading the space.

Another interesting path is to bet on contrast. In neutral projects, the platform bed in dark wood or sophisticated finish can become the focal point. In rooms with striking walls or works of art, the minimalist version in light tones serves as a neutral base, balancing the ensemble.
